#abb6bf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#abb6bf is composed of 67.1% red, 71.4%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.5% cyan, 4.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 207 degrees, a saturation of 13.5% and a lightness of 71%. #abb6b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#576d7f.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#abb6bf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#abb6bf has RGB values of R:171, G:182,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 11253439.
